Underscoring its commitment to bringing manufacturing jobs to the United States, Boston-Power Inc. on June 1 announced that the company is working to build one of the world’s most advanced battery manufacturing facilities in Auburn, Mass. Boston-Power is widely recognized for providing the longest-lasting, fastest-charging, most environmentally sustainable and safest lithium-ion battery technology platform available. [pdf]
